Market Summary

ZIP 77901 is an urban area. with a population of 39,965 and household incomes near the national median ($57,728). There are 12 daycare centers operations in ZIP 77901.

Childcare Assistance in Texas

Families in ZIP 77901 may qualify for state-funded childcare subsidies through Texas's CCDF program. Income limits and copays vary by county.
